Working Dog Adoption Information
If you want to adopt, we also hope you will choose to support the work and expense required to keep bringing these dogs home.
These dogs are RETIRED. They are not suitable and cannot be certified as Service Dogs for any purpose. Their work is finished.
Know before you apply that there can be a waiting period if we do not have working dogs available at the time.
We do not maintain a kennel of dogs. We rescue Working Dogs as we become aware of them and place them afterwards.
We cannot guarantee that if approved you will receive a dog.
The dogs we primarily have for placement are Contract Working Dogs. They do the same job as Military Working Dogs but are not owned by the Government.
There are times when we re-home Military Working Dogs that been previously adopted, yet again we have no way to know when a particular dog may become available.
IMPORTANT – Please understand that before you can adopt, assuming you meet the particular needs criteria for a dog, we check EVERYTHING.
If you have other pets we will call your Vet to see if they receive regular care.
Your home must meet acceptable standards. Standards vary by the type of dog to be placed.
You have to be stable and have plenty of time to devote to a working dog. They must be walked at least twice a day, plus playtime as well. They cannot be left alone for long periods.
You must be able to afford the cost of transportation and care for the dog you want to adopt.
Too many dogs get “sorry boy, we just can’t afford to do that for you now.”
We only raise funds for transport for former handlers that meet all other criteria and simply cannot afford to fly their buddy home.
We do a very thorough check and can tell you that if there are issues we will uncover them.
